ok, #1 I'm using Poser 6, how or is there a way, i can get 2 girls in one scene? #2. When i make an image in Byrce 5.0 i export it out as a JPEG, How do i load that into Poser making a Poser Background? Do i just choose Background, then go into my materials & load up the JPEG image in a 2D image node? Signed - Alpha9992004


xantor posted Thu, 09 February 2006 at 10:55 AM

1 use the double checkmark to load the second figure into the scene (you load in clothes the same way).

2 yes. But for the background it might be better to add a plane object with the picture on it and use that instead of the poser background.
